    A pole $$6\ \text{m}$$ high casts a shadow of $$2$$$$\sqrt 3\text{ m}$$ on the ground. At that instance, the sun's elevation is :

    From the base of a tower the angle of elevation of the top of the cliff is 60$$^o$$ and from the base of the cliff, the angle of elevation of the top a tower is 30$$^o$$. If the height of the tower is 50 m, then the height of the cliff is :

    A boat is being rowed away from a cliff $$150$$ m high. From the top of the cliff, the angle of depression of the boat changes from 60$$^o$$ to 45$$^o$$ in 1 minute. If $$\sqrt3 = 1.73$$, the speed of the boat is _____

    Two points at distance x and y from the base point are on the same side of the line passing through the base pf a tower. The angle of elevation from these two points to the top of the tower are complementary. Then, the height of the tower is :

    The angle of elevation of the top of a tower at a distance 30 m from its foot on a horizontal plane is found to be 30$$^o$$. The height of the tower is _____

    From the top of a tower, the angle of depression of a man standing 40 m away from the tower is 45. Then the height of the tower is:

    A ladder is leaning against a wall such that its upper end touches the wall of the height of 3 m and the ladder is inclined at an angle having measure of 30$$^o$$ with the ground. The length of the ladder is:

    From the top of a hill $$h$$ metres high the angles of depressions of the top and the bottom of a pillar are $$\alpha$$ and $$ \beta $$ respectively. The height (in metres) of the pillar is

    $$P$$ is a point on the segment joining the feet of two vertical poles of heights $$a$$ and $$b$$. The angles of elevation of the tops of the poles from $$P$$ are $$45^0$$ each. Then, the square of the distance between the tops of the poles is

    A person observes  the top of a tower from a point $$A$$ on the ground. The elevation of the tower from this point is $$60^{\circ}$$. He moves $$60\ m$$ in the direction perpendicular to the line joining $$A$$ and base of the tower. The angle of elevation of the tower from the point is $$45^{\circ}$$. Then the height of the tower (in meters) is
